Pakistan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if inaugurated the Gwadar-Hoshab (M-8) Road and reviewed the work being carried out on the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C).

The land-locked Central Asian states are interested in trade via the Gwadar Port, Sharif said.

The Dawn reported that Sharif said that CPEC would open new vistas of development and prosperity in the region in general and benefit the country in particular.

The inauguration ceremony of M8 was attended by Chief Minister Balochistan Nawab Sanaullah Zehri, Chief of Army Staff General Raheel Shari and other high ranking military and civilian officials.

The Prime Minister on the occasion also praised the services and sacrifices rendered by the Frontier Works Organisation (FWO) in the construction of CPEC.
Sharif further said that CPEC would ensure economic development of Balochistan.
